Description

Archaeological observations and recording during digging of two lengths of service trench and a cess pit, excavated by machine. A post-medieval stone culvert, a cobbled surface and a wall were recorded. The cobbled surface sealed a make-up layer containing medieval pottery, probably of 13th-century date. The absence of widespread medieval deposits was thought to reflect the site's long use as a farm with repeated construction and use of yard surfaces and outbuildings disturbing or removing earlier deposits.
